Minimum Qualifications
Associate's degree (A. A.) or equivalent from a two-year college or technical school; and one to three years related exper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ience. Thorough knowledge of Microsoft Office required.
Preferred Qualifications
Community college experience
Position Description
Under the direction of bookstore manager, provides assistance in the operation of a full-service campus bookstore, print shop, mail room, and receiving area. Accountabilities include assisting customers with all central services, helping customers in the purchase of books and/or supplies, receiving incoming shipments, sorting the daily mail, reconciling reports, and performing data entry. Excellent communication and customer service skills are required to interact with a variety of students, faculty, staff and vendors for various reasons including information dissemination, providing general assistance and problem-solving.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.
Perform point of sale functions, using Booklog software, to include but not limited to purchase/receiving, book returns, inventory and price/scan of textbooks and supplies for resale in the bookstore. Make change adhering to safe cash handling procedures including balancing cash drawer and preparing bank deposits.
Stock incoming inventory.
Assist with the preparation of all monthly, quarterly, and annual reports of the bookstore inventory.
Processes print requests from various departments within the institution by operating high-speed printing equipment, including color and black-and-white production units.
Design formats for printing projects; compose and/or assist in layouts and related graphic arts work; use desktop publishing to assist in design work.
Prepare billing for print shop services and maintain printing requests records.
Sorts daily mail; Inspects incoming shipments and compares packing slip with purchase order to verify accuracy. Electronically receives purchase orders in Colleague.
Provide excellent customer service and maintain liaison with all print shop and mailroom customers to assure needs are being met and to resolve customer concerns. Work cooperatively with team members and colleagues, contributing positively and constructively to the achievement of team and College objectives.
Other duties as assigned.
